Factors to Consider When Choosing Lip Balm for Dry Lips
When choosing a lip balm for dry lips, it’s important to account for ingredients that provide effective hydration, such as shea butter or glycerin, which help lock in moisture. You should also look for formulas that offer long-lasting protection against environmental damage and irritation, especially in harsh weather conditions. Additionally, selecting products with natural, gentle ingredients guarantees they won’t cause further irritation, while options for color and finish can add aesthetic appeal without compromising healing benefits.
Hydrating Ingredients
Picking the right lip balm matters. Look for ingredients that keep lips hydrated and healthy. Hyaluronic Acid is great because it holds a lot of water, making lips moisturized. Squalane and Vitamin E seal in moisture and help fix dry, cracked lips. Natural extracts like Honey and Propolis are gentle and keep lips feeling soft for a long time. Humectants are ingredients that attract water, keeping lips moist all day.
Avoid lip balms with alcohol or added fragrances. These ingredients can dry out your lips more. Choose products with the right ingredients to keep your lips smooth and protected.
Long-Lasting Moisture
To keep your lips moist for a long time, choose lip balms with special ingredients. Look for ones with beeswax or shea butter. These create a barrier on your lips that helps lock in moisture. This stops water from escaping and keeps your lips hydrated all day.
Hyaluronic acid is another good ingredient. It attracts water and helps your lips stay moist. Vitamins like Vitamin E and antioxidants also help repair lips and keep them healthy. They support long-term hydration.
Pick lip balms that feel creamy or greasy. These stay on your lips longer than light, water-based balms. They give you more lasting moisture.
Stay away from lip balms with alcohol or fake fragrances. These can dry out your lips and make it harder to keep them moist over time.

Protection Against Damage
Environmental things like wind, cold, and UV rays can hurt dry lips a lot. Protecting your lips is important when choosing a lip balm. Lip balms with SPF help block harmful sunlight rays. These rays can make lips drier and cause damage that lasts longer.
Ingredients like beeswax, shea butter, and petrolatum create a barrier on your lips. This barrier keeps out wind and cold, which can make lips even drier. Antioxidants like vitamin E help fix damage and fight off free radicals. Free radicals speed up aging and skin damage.
Moisturizing ingredients like hyaluronic acid and glycerin draw water into your lips. This helps prevent chapping and cracking. Calming ingredients like aloe vera and chamomile soothe hurt lips and keep them from getting worse.
Using a lip balm with these ingredients can help keep your lips healthy. Protecting your lips from weather and sun makes them softer, smoother, and less prone to damage.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are Natural Ingredients More Effective for Healing Dry Lips?
Yes, natural ingredients are often more effective because they hydrate and soothe dry lips without harsh chemicals. You’ll appreciate how ingredients like beeswax, shea butter, and coconut oil nourish and heal, making your lips feel comfortable and protected.
How Often Should I Apply Lip Balm for Best Results?
You should apply lip balm every 2-3 hours, especially in harsh weather or if your lips feel dry. Regular application keeps lips moisturized, heals existing chapping, and prevents further damage, ensuring your lips stay soft and healthy throughout the day.
Can Lip Balms Cause Dependency or Worsen Dryness?
Lip balms generally don’t cause dependency, but frequent use of harsh ingredients can worsen dryness over time. Choose gentle, hydrating balms with natural ingredients, and avoid over-application to keep your lips healthy and well-moisturized.
Do Tinted Lip Balms Provide Enough Hydration?
Tinted lip balms can provide some hydration, but they often don’t contain enough moisturizing ingredients for severely dry lips. For best results, combine them with a hydrating balm or use a formula specifically designed for deep moisture.
What’s the Best Lip Balm for Sensitive Skin?
If you have sensitive skin, opt for a fragrance-free, hypoallergenic lip balm with soothing ingredients like shea butter, ceramides, or aloe vera. These calm irritation and provide gentle, lasting hydration without causing further sensitivity or discomfort.
